Climate change is beginning to have effects on climate weather and resource availability in ways that need to be anticipated when planning for the future. In particular changes in rainfall patterns and temperature may impact the intensity or schedule of water availability. Also the retreat of tropical glaciers the drying of unique Andean wetland ecosystems as well as increased weather variability and weather extremes will affect water regulation. These changes have the potential to impact the energy and other sectors such as agriculture and could have broader economic effects.Anticipating the impacts of climate change is a new frontier. There are few examples of predictions of the impact of climate change on resource availability and even fewer examples of the applications of such predictions to planning for sustainable economic development. However having access to an effective methodology would allow planners and policy makers to better plan for adaptation measures to address the consequences of climate change on the power and water sectors.This report presents a summary of the efforts to develop methodological tools for the assessment of climate impacts on surface hydrology in the Peruvian Andes. It is targeted to decision makers in Peru and in other countries to give them guidance on how to choose available and suitable tools and make an assessment of climate impacts on water regulation.
